Fintellix's Impairment solution has been designed in compliance with APS 220 – APRA’s Prudential Standard for Credit Quality. The solution helps ADIs to generate all the reporting forms corresponding to ARS 220.0, ARS 220.3, and ARS 220.5 – the reporting standards for impairment reporting. The solution helps ADIs to report outstanding balances, individual and collective provisions, values of securities held, interest/ income received, and interest / income foregone against impaired facilities.
